Industrial Sensors
Photonic power solutions are useful for delivering power to sensors for industrial monitoring applications and for test and measurement applications. By providing isolated power over a noise immune, spark-free, non-conductive optical fiber, photonic power solutions are ideal for sensor applications such as EMI test and measurement.
EMI Test and Measurement
Electrical circuits produce electric and magnetic fields that radiate radio frequency (RF) energy, increasing the possibility of electronics exceeding regulated EMI limits. Magnetic or electric field probes are utilized in EMI testing to quantify emission levels and help identify EMI sources. The power for the probes used in this testing is usually provided via batteries. When the batteries require recharging, the testing is halted and the batteries are recharged or replaced. Battery recharging disrupts test continuity adding substantial amounts of time to the test cycle.
Photonic power can serve as an isolated power supply to drive the EMI probes, offering a very pure power source that will eliminate the need for batteries. An all-fiber solution can power the probe while sending back sampling data at very high rates to facilitate performance measurement. As a result, EMI testing can be completed more efficiently and more cost effectively in a significantly shorter period of time.
